At least 30 people died and several injured after a bus fell into a deep gorge in Jammu and Kashmir’s Doda district on Wednesday.

The bus skidded off the road and rolled down into a 300-feet gorge near Trungal-Assar on the Batote-Kishtwar national highway, Jammu Divisional Commissioner Ramesh Kumar was quoted as saying by PTI. Around 40 passengers were on board the bus bearing registration number JK02CN-6555.

A rescue operation has been launched and some bodies have been retrieved, officials added.

Lieutenant Governor of Jammu and Kashmir, Manoj Sinha, expressed his condolences to the bereaved families.

“Extremely pained by the loss of lives in a tragic bus accident in Assar, Doda. My heartfelt condolences to bereaved families & wishing for a speedy recovery of those injured in the accident. Directed Div Com & Dist Admin to provide all necessary assistance to affected persons,” Jammu and Kashmir Lieutenant Governor said.
